I want to put a dash cam into my Caddy(2014). I want to power it so that power is applied when I turn on the ignition. On my previous car (Golf MK4) I had it powered from the head unit which was an Android unit. In my CaddyI have a RNS315 which I intend on keeping, I would need to power a USB connection so are there any ways/kits to add switched usb. Or have you done it another way?

Dependant on the make of your dash cam, there are hardwire kits available now. Mine is hardwired directly into the fuse box on the switched live rail. When I fire the van up on comes the cam. What make is the dash cam?

Type in eBay.......... “70mai dash cam hardwire kit”. There’s loads for sale. You can wire it directly then to the switched live side of the fuse box. They come with 3m of cable and instructions manual.

I’ve got a nextbase camera and I’ve wired it directly to the ignition live in the fuse box using a hardwire kit. It’s not a difficult job to do, and it saves having wires trailing everywhere.

I bought a twin usb 12v hard wired thing, wired back to the fuse box and positioned on the shelf above the windscreen. Cam plugged into that so no trailing wires.

My opinion on this is that its best for dash cam to be powered all the time, cuse if that dash cam has option to record on movement, or on for example car hits your front side on parking, your cam can save it for you to look it later..

For driving you can use old mobile phone and some app of play store :)
